Canon launches Digital IXUS 980 IS and 870 IS
Fancy a 14-megapixel compact?
17 September 2008 9:07 GMT / By Amy-Mae Elliott
As well as new PowerShot models, Canon has launched two new Digital IXUS compact cameras.
The Digital IXUS 980 IS is a 14.7-megapixel offering boasting a 3.7x optical image stabiliser lens.
Promising "there’s more to it than just good looks", the 980 IS comes with Canon’s new DIGIC 4 processor as well as an all-new Manual mode that claims to give great creative control.
The Digital IXUS 870 IS is a 10-megapixel model with a 4x wide-angle (28mm) optical image stabiliser lens and boasts a 3-inch LCD display.
Available in silver or gold, this models also boasts Canon’s new DIGIC 4 processor as well as Face Detection.
The IXUS 980 IS is available from late September priced at £349.99 / 459.99 euros while the IXUS 870 IS is available at the same time and will cost £269.99 / 349.99 euros.
